  In the process of checking out a sound in my 68' with a 396 I decided to
  pull the motor and am ending up with a very nasty 468 Gen 6 with roller
  cam/rockers, ported heads, very beefy bottom end and so on.  Aughta do
 fine.
  It was being built as a blower motor, but we are recamming it and doing
 some
  head work and using a Edlebrock Air gap and 750 holley.  Been thinking
 about
  a SP induction system but that's another 4 large so I might do that
this
  winter.
 
  Finally, here's the question.   I can only get a 3 filter and the
extreme
  top fits right up against the hood.  I don't want to rehood or go a
scoop.
  Anybody seen  a filter intake system that can get more air in.  I heard
  about a ram air company in Canada and a cold air induction would be nice
 but
  other than killing off the high beams or low down scoops that pick up
road
  trash, I'm not sure where the exit holes would be.
